JS技术

编写匿名函数的方法_Javascript教程

字号+ 作者:H5之家 来源:H5之家 2015-10-01 13:18 我要评论( )

编写匿名函数的方法,学习编写匿名函数的方法,编写匿名函数的方法,查看编写匿名函数的方法,匿名函数可以有效控制变量作用域,构造闭包 (Closure),防止对全局变量

匿名函数可以有效控制变量作用域,构造闭包 (Closure),防止对全局变量造成污染。在 JavaScript 中,编写匿名函数,有以下几种方法:

错误模式:语法错误警告

function(){
// insert code here
}();模式一:函数字面量 (Function Literal)

先声明函数对象,然后执行。

(function(){
// insert code here
})();模式二:优先表达式 (Prior Expression)

由于 JavaScript 按照从内到外的顺序执行表达式,因此使用括号来强制执行已声明的函数。

(function(){
// insert code here
}());模式三:Void 操作符 (Void Operator)

使用 Void 操作符执行一个单独的操作数。

void function(){
// insert code here
}();从技术上讲,这三种代码模式是等价的。但在实际应用中,例如 YUI、jQuery 等框架,模式一更被广泛使用。

 

1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;3.作者投稿可能会经我们编辑修改或补充。

相关文章
网友点评